滑动平均视角下的权重衰减和学习率

💡 原文中文,约12600字,阅读约需30分钟。
📝

内容提要

权重衰减和学习率在大语言模型预训练中至关重要。本文从滑动平均的角度探讨如何合理设置这两个参数,以增强模型的记忆能力,避免遗忘早期数据,同时防止欠拟合和权重爆炸。

🎯

关键要点

  • 权重衰减和学习率是大语言模型预训练的重要组成部分。
  • 合理设置权重衰减和学习率对模型的成功至关重要。
  • 将训练过程视为对训练数据的滑动平均记忆,可以更科学地设置权重衰减和学习率。
  • 权重衰减的形式可以通过滑动平均的视角进行理解。
  • 在预训练中,避免遗忘早期数据是关键,模型的记忆周期与权重衰减和学习率的乘积有关。
  • 权重衰减有助于模型忘掉初始化,防止欠拟合和权重爆炸。
  • 动态变化的学习率调度在实际训练中更为常见。
  • 通过反推最优的权重衰减和学习率调度,可以提高模型的训练效果。
  • 假设每一步梯度只包含当前Batch的信息是理论上的简化,实际情况更复杂。
  • 平均场近似为分析自适应学习率优化器提供了有效的计算手段。

延伸问答

权重衰减和学习率在大语言模型预训练中有什么重要性?

权重衰减和学习率是大语言模型预训练的重要组成部分,它们的设置直接影响模型的成功与否。

如何通过滑动平均的视角设置权重衰减和学习率?

将训练过程视为对训练数据的滑动平均记忆,可以更科学地设置权重衰减和学习率,以增强模型的记忆能力。

权重衰减如何防止模型的欠拟合和权重爆炸?

权重衰减有助于模型忘掉初始化,从而防止欠拟合和权重爆炸,保持模型的稳定性。

动态学习率调度在训练中有什么优势?

动态学习率调度在实际训练中更为常见,可以根据训练进度调整学习率,提高训练效果。

如何避免模型遗忘早期数据?

通过合理设置权重衰减和学习率的乘积,可以延长模型的记忆周期,从而避免遗忘早期数据。

在预训练中,权重衰减和学习率的最佳设置是什么?

最佳设置是让权重衰减和学习率的乘积与训练步数成正比,以确保模型有效学习。

➡️

继续阅读